Abstract :
Multiplexers have been fabricated using high-temperature superconductors HTS.. Superconducting YBa2Cu3O7yx films were deposited on MgO, a substrate by using pulsed laser deposition PLD.. A conventional photolithographic method was used to produce the superconducting multiplexer pattern. Epitaxial YBCO films with c-axis orientation were grown on MgO 100.substrates. Superconducting transition temperatures were measured at 89 K. Simulated results of the superconducting multiplexer consisting of hairpin type filters show an insertion loss of 1.2 dB. The measured frequency response of superconducting multiplexer was compared with the simulation results. q2000 Elsevier Science B.V. All rights reserved.
